This review is for Mister Bean, Maroubra NSW

verified email - 31 Jan 2015

Mister Bean is conveniently located in the heart of Maroubra Junction in front of the bus stop and next to the RTA. The coffees are all standard prices- nothing spectacular though. They have a fair variety of breakfast and lunch food- reasonable prices, but nothing out of the ordinary. The staff are friendly enough and I do not have any issues with them when I go. Sometimes it smells a bit much though- I think they could do with better ventilation in the "open" kitchen which kind of opens onto Anzac Parade. I usually get a coffee and sometimes a muffin but rarely get breakfast there due to the smell. All in all, satisfactory and okay!

This review is for Fusion Food Bar, Bondi Junction NSW

verified email - 19 Dec 2014

I am a regular here for the $5 brekkie- best price in Bondi Junction!!! The coffee are regular price. The food is pretty good and simple and they have a great variety not just for brekkie but lunch too. You can also get cheap pasta and sandwiches. I usually have the poached eggs with coffee- comes with toast and tomatoes- just $8.50! The cheap pasta is $4. They also have very nice Filippino food- tocino etc (sorry I do not remember the names exactly). It gets quite busy, but that's what you get for such a bargain!
